Beth Emet the Free Synagogue in Evanston is excited to offer a practical, educational and fun internship program. Beth Emet is a consciously inclusive Jewish community rooted in joy, care, learning, and action. Inspired by our 75-year history of freedom of the pulpit, we are dedicated to innovative and intergenerational practice, participatory Judaism, and courageous response. Affiliated with the Reform movement, we express Judaism freely.

The Beth Emet Communications Internship is an opportunity for hands-on nonprofit experience under the mentorship of communications professional and former Adjunct Faculty Member at DePaul’s College of Communication, Deborah Siegel-Acevedo (Beth Emet’s Director of Community Engagement). We are seeking college students interested in gaining valuable experience during the 2025-2026 academic year in social media, event promotion, website maintenance, and other aspects of organizational digital presence, including analytics to evaluate reach and engagement. In this role, you will have an opportunity to build a robust portfolio while immersing in a hands-on experience that impacts the organization. Light database updating and other infrastructure upkeep tasks to be included. You will report directly to Deborah.

Time Frame: Part-time, 10 hours a week including 5 hours on site, start and end dates flexible

Compensation​: $1,000 stipend for 10 weeks (plus college credit for students at DePaul University, and potentially elsewhere)

Internship Duties

Specific duties for the Intern include:

  • Support with all aspects of weekly e-newsletter production
  • Special projects, like creating an archive system for photographs
  • SEO optimization of website
  • Creating promotion and engagement plan for events (speakers, holidays, a retreat)
  • Support with collaboration between Beth Emet and Building Together, an initiative that gives an opportunity for people around the world to partner with and support Israelis and Palestinians who want to build together, focused on building tangible projects together that increase quality of life and increase trust.

Internship Qualifications

The ideal candidate:

  • Is available 10 hours/week during the Autumn quarter (and potentially interested in continuing for Winter and Spring)
  • Is currently a college junior or senior
  • Has a relevant academic focus such as digital communications, marketing, or a related field
  • Is proficient in WordPress, Canva, Photoshop, Illustrator, Constant Contact (or equivalent), PowerPoint, and social media platforms (FB, Instagram, LI)
  • Has some experience with social media analytics (Google Analytics) and basic SEO
  • Has impeccable communication and writing skills​
  • Has visual design experience
  • Is proactive, organized, and detail-oriented
